> > can someone point me to a pgp port of the netbsd/alpha? I had a look
> > at pgp263is but it seem to support a lot of strange platforms, even
> > netbsd/69k but no netbsd/alpha....
>
>
> Just add the following to the makefile:
>
> netbsd_alpha:
> $(MAKE) all CC=gcc LD=gcc \
> CFLAGS="$(RSAINCDIR) -O2 -DUNIX -DPORTABLE -DMAX_NAMELEN=255"
>
> This works on a multia running netbsd 1.2, at least.
